Repair or Replace? How Technicians Decide

Some ignition issues resolve with targeted repairs, while others demand full replacement of the ignition cylinder or switch assembly. Technicians evaluate wear patterns, key fit, and internal movement to assess whether components can be restored or must be swapped. Sticking ignitions often respond to cleaning and lubrication, but ignitions that will not turn at all usually indicate broken or severely worn parts.

Signs Your Ignition Needs Immediate Attention

Ignition problems rarely improve on their own. Catching the issue early prevents being stranded and avoids damage that complicates repairs. Watch for these warning signs that indicate service is needed soon.

  • Keys that stick, bind, or require force to turn
  • Ignitions that will not release the key after shutdown
  • Vehicles that fail to crank despite battery and starter function
  • Dashboard warning lights that flicker during ignition attempts
  • Worn keys that no longer engage the ignition properly in Macclenny vehicles
